On 5/28/2022 at 2:26 PM, Macca said:

What we do know is that a 50 metre penalty can be awarded for infringements after the final siren ... usually with regards to the man on the mark infringing in some way

But with the new dissent & abuse rulings, a 50m penalty can be applied in that area (after the siren)

As for last night, it seems the benefit of the doubt seemed to go with the Swans player but is another umpire in a similar position going to rule in the same way? Who would know? 

Technically, the Swans player could have been pinged if the umpire did believe that the player was deliberately transgressing

Just another grey area with an accent on interpretation
